Maintenance and service

Cleaning

• DOLOMITE STEP UP can be cleaned in a washing plant or by means of high pressure water. 60° C maxi-
mum.
• Never use acids, bases or solvents to clean the product.
• After washing, wipe the platform support dry.
• Remove the motor, control unit and hand control before washing in a washing plant or by means of high
pressure water.
• Wipe the motor, control unit and hand control with a soft, dry cloth.

Maintenance

To maintain function and safety we recommend weekly checks that screws, nuts and bolts are tightened properly.
If not, re-tighten properly before the platform is used again.
If any other defects are discovered the platform cannot be used - contact your dealer immediately.
Do not carry out any changes yourself!
• The platform must not be permanently stored in an environment with a high atmospheric humidity!

Recycling

This product has been supplied from an environmentally-conscious supplier that fulfils the standards in the Waste
Electrical and Electronic Equipment (WEEE) Directive 2002/96/CE.
This product can contain substances that can damage the environment if they are not recycled in accordance
with national legislation.
The "crossed out dustbin" symbol is placed on this product to encourage recycling where possible.
Please be environmentally responsible and recycle this product through your local recycling station.
All electrical parts must be removed and recycled as electrical components. Steel and aluminium components
are recycled as scrap metal. Plastic parts shall be recycled or incinerated. Recycling of parts must always comply
with local or national laws.
